Event narrative

A survey crew found wind damage consistent with a downburst of up to 70 mph / 61 knots after a severe thunderstorm went through Immokalee. The straight-line wind damage started just west of 9th Street and went between Main and Colorado until about 4th St. Several medium to large tree limbs were broken, with power lines and poles knocked down, and tents blown over.

Wider weather episode

A frontal boundary situated over Central Florida brought a warm and moist airmass over South Florida, which combined with ample lift from mid-level troughing to develop scattered showers and thunderstorms over the area during the afternoon and evening.
